Subject: Re: [PATCH rc] iommufd/selftest: Fix ioctl return value in _test_cmd_trigger_vevents()

On Tue, Oct 14, 2025 at 02:48:46PM -0700, Nicolin Chen wrote:
> The ioctl returns 0 upon success, so !0 returning -1 breaks the selftest.
>
> Drop the '!' to fix it.
>
> Fixes: 1d235d849425 ("iommu/selftest: prevent use of uninitialized variable")
